Do you really suspect me of having some dark plot with Mme.

de Lorcy! Do you believe me capable of being implicated in an act of perfidy ?" "God forbid! I only accuse you of being too joyous, and of not knowing how to conceal it." "Is that a crime ?" "Perhaps it is an indiscretion." "I swear to you, my dear child, that I only consider your happiness, and Mme.

de Lorcy herself--Since M.Langis no longer thinks of you, what reason could she have--" "I do not know," interrupted Antoinette; "but her prejudice would take the place of reason." "So you will not believe that Count Larinski is married ?" "I believe it, without being certain, and I wish to be assured of it.
Have I not acted in good faith through all this matter?
was I not ready to comply with your conditions?
I consented to refer to the judgment of Mme.

de Lorcy.

She has deigned to be gracious to the accused.
